AAXJ Hedge Fund Activity: Q1 2020 in Review

201 of the 4,538 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in iShares MSCI All Country Asia ex Japan ETF (AAXJ) for Q1 2020, worth a combined $1.44B — down 27% from $1.96B a quarter earlier.

Sellers outnumbered buyers: 36 funds closed out of AAXJ and 35 opened new positions — a net loss of 1 holder — while 60 trimmed existing stakes and 60 added.

The largest buyer was HSBC Holdings, adding an estimated $29.5M. The largest seller was Schroders, cutting an estimated $262M.
